Hard drive runs wild when I put to sleep??-Why

Hi,
I have a 1 yr old MacBook Pro w OSX 10.5.1.
I boot it up at home, plugged in, and use it for about 90 minutes. When I leave, I put it to sleep and shut every thing else, like the monitor, etc down and pack it up. I make sure I "eject" any external hard drives, regular and Time Machine. When I get to the office, I replug it into an outlet, so the only time it's really on internal battery is for the trip from home to office, and reverse. I've noticed the past 2 days that when I get to the office and again, when I get home, the machine is hot as blazes and I can hear, what I think is the HD whirring away. I can hear it through my backpack, it's so loud. As soon as I plug it in, it "calms down," cools off and all is well. What's up??? And what should I do to avoid this????
Thanks.
Frank

Your MacBook is starting back up. I've had that happen to mine a few times. Try resetting your SMC.

    Raja,
    Do a SMC reset perhaps even a couple of times and see if that helps. Also in System Preferences + Startup Disk make sure the internal HD is selected.
    SMC RESET
    Shut down the computer.
    Unplug the computer's power cord and all peripherals.
    Press and hold the power button for 5 seconds.
    Release the power button.
    Attach the computers power cable.
    Press the power button to turn on the computer.
    PRAM RESET
    Shut down the computer.
    Locate the following keys on the keyboard: Command, Option, P, and R. You will need to hold these keys down simultaneously in step 4.
    Turn on the computer.
    Press and hold the Command-Option-P-R keys. You must press this key combination before the gray screen appears.
    Hold the keys down until the computer restarts and you hear the startup sound for the second time.
    Release the keys.

  • Can I install onto an external hard drive + run off it?

    Can I install onto an external hard drive + run off it?
    If possible, will the system run at the *same* speed as the built in hard drive?
    ALSO: Am I correct in saying that if I replace my current hard drive with an SSD one?
    If so: that *****  
    Thanks
    Omar

    OS X doesn't matter what disk you boot from, as long as it can be formatted properly in Disk Utility. You can boot from a USB stick drive if it's big enough.
    Thunderbolt would be the fastest, the drive would be the limiting factor there. You can find Thunderbolt drives like these at stores like macsales.com. But USB 3 might also feel fast enough.
    If you have boot systems installed on many drives connected to your Mac, the way you tell the Mac which one to use is to hold down the Option key at startup. This will present icons of all the connected drives you can boot from, then you just pick one and go.
